Continue ReadingThe 2021 Playoffs has been crazy for Class A, there has been so many upset and close games along with blow outs that no one would have thought would happen. First let’s look at what has happened so far.
Round 1
In the first week of the playoff was exciting with many many surprises and long games. Our first game was between 16th seed Omaha North V.S. 1st seed Millard South. Where The vikings had a huge 14 back comeback to beat the unbeaten Patriots 49-42. The next game the 8th seed North Platte beat 9th seed Columbus 24-17. The next game was a huge thriller being back and forth until the end when 5th seed Gretna beat 12th seed Lincoln East 59-42. Next the 4th seeded Storm of Elkhorn South took on the 13th seed Kearny Bearcats 35-20. Bellevue West took care of Papillion La Vista 63-26. The 11th seed Grand Island Islanders pulled off the second upset of round 1 taking out the 6th seeded Creighton Prep Bluejays 30-28. The 7th seeded Burke Bulldogs swept 10th seeded Lincoln Southeast 21-3 and then 2nd seeded Omaha Westside creamed Papillion La Vista South 49-0.
Quarter Finals
Omaha North squeaked out a 35-34 win over North Platte keeping their hopes alive with the most losses than any other team this far. Gretna and Elkhorn South had a thriller as they fought with each other till the very end leading with a Gretna victory 14-7. Bellevue West took care of the Islanders 52-20. Westside then took care of Burke 42-3 to finish off the Bulldogs playoff hopes.
Semi Finals
The Cinderella story for the Omaha North Vikings was ended short by Gretna whose defense held strong and shut the Vikings out 34-0, And finally the last game was a strong win between two good teams overall Westside finished on-top with a 41-26 victory over the Bellevue West Thunderbirds.
State Championship
The Class A State Championship will be between Omaha Westside and Gretna. Gretna has built themselves up going from losing almost every game when they moved up to Class A. The last two seasons have been the best seasons since the Dragons joined Class A, In their first two seasons in Class A Gretna went 6-12, in the last two seasons they have gone 17-3 a complete turn around from before. This year they have passed for 2,585 yards for 27 Touchdowns. They have rushed for 1,648 yards and 24 touchdowns, on Defense they have had 48 tackles for losses which entails 21 sacks. They also have forced 15 turnovers 9 of which are interceptions 6 of which are fumbles. The Westside Warriors are usuals when it come to the state playoffs Being the last undefeated team this year at 11-0 they are looking for back to back state champions after going 12-0 last year.
